About The Position

As a Respiratory Therapist, you will play a critical role in assessing, treating, and caring for patients with breathing or cardiopulmonary disorders. Your expertise will directly impact patient outcomes by providing respiratory care in various settings, including emergency rooms and hospital wards. You will collaborate closely with physicians, nurses, and other healthcare professionals to develop and implement individualized treatment plans. This role demands the ability to work independently while maintaining clear and effective communication with patients and the healthcare team. Ultimately, your work will ensure the delivery of superior quality respiratory therapy services that enhance patient comfort and recovery.

Responsibilities

  • Evaluate patients’ respiratory status and develop appropriate treatment plans based on clinical assessments and physician orders.
  • Administer respiratory therapies such as oxygen delivery, aerosol medications, and mechanical ventilation support.
  • Monitor patient progress and adjust treatments as necessary, documenting all care provided accurately in medical records.
  • Respond promptly and effectively to respiratory emergencies, providing critical interventions in high-pressure situations.
  • Collaborate with multidisciplinary teams to educate patients and families on respiratory care techniques and disease management.
